The first examples of alpha-azido bisphosphonates [(RO)(2) P(O)](2)CXN3 (1, R = i-Pr, X = Me; 2, R = i-Pr, X = H; 3, R = H, X = Me; 4, R = H, X = H) and corresponding beta,gamma-CXN3 dGTP (5-6) and alpha/beta-CXN3 dATP (7-8) analogues are described. The individual diastereomers of 7 (7a/b) were obtained by HPLC separation of the dADP synthetic precursor (14a/b).
